      What to Expect (Job Responsibilities):
      - Lead the North America Aerospace Program and ensure compliance with AS9104 and ISO 17021 standards
      - Conduct AS9100 and AS9120 audits as an AS Lead Auditor
      - Collaborate with business teams to enhance customer services and resolve certification conflicts
      - Monitor audit package turnaround times and manage NCR submissions
      - Provide training and support to auditors and internal resources on aerospace standards and processes

      What is Required (Qualifications):
      - Bachelor’s degree in science, engineering, or a relevant discipline
      - Certified and experienced Lead Auditor for AS9100 and AS9120 standards
      - Direct experience in Engineering, Design, Manufacturing, Quality, or Process Control for major aerospace organizations
